one remaining problem:
The AS 8200 has optional internal HDs - up to four on the back and one
on the front side, just beside the TLSB Cage.
I received the system with one HD in the uppermost slot on the backside
and the CDR. They are connected to ISP3 and show up if I issue a show
dev at the SRM prompt like that:
pkd.7.0.5.0 (the termination I suppose)
dkd0.0.0.5.0 (the RZ28 HD)
dkd400.4.0.5.0 (the CDR)
Now I supposed that if I inserted other RZ28 HDs in the remaining free
slots they should show up like that:
dkd1.1.0.5.0
or something like that. But they dont; in fact, the do not show up at all.
Installing Tru64 5.1b was a breeze, and the system works perfectly - but
I would really prefer to have a backup for my bootdisk (I planned to do
a dd once the other identical disks are recognized).
